Prospect Capital intends to sell $300 million seven-year notes; talk Treasuries plus 255 bps area

By Devika Patel and Cristal Cody

Knoxville, Tenn., Sept. 23 – Prospect Capital Corp. intends to offer notes due 2028, according to a 424B2 fil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

The $300 million offering of seven-year notes is talked to yield in the Treasuries plus 255 basis points area, a market source told Prospect News.

The notes feature a make-whole call initially and then a par call.

RBC Capital Markets LLC, Goldman Sachs & Co. LLC and BNP Paribas Securities Corp. are the bookrunners.

The New York-based asset management company plans to use the proceeds to repay borrowings under its revolving credit facility and to refinance debt.
